Press SELECT to choose one of the three phases (left secondary display) + Time (right secondary ( 1, 3), see figure 30. display) Measurement Warning To avoid damages to the Meter or harms to you, do you measure higher than AC voltage 600V rms and AC current 1000A rms.
  • Page 34 Model UT233: OPERATING MANUAL When the measuring time is over 24 hours or the Meter is switched to other measuring ranges, active energy measuring will stop. The maximum readinng of acitve energy is 9999kWh. OL will be displayed when the reading is over than that.
